summaryrefslogtreecommitdiff
path: root/distrib/sparc/miniroot/list.local
diff options
context:
space:
mode:
Diffstat (limited to 'distrib/sparc/miniroot/list.local')
-rw-r--r--distrib/sparc/miniroot/list.local45
1 files changed, 45 insertions, 0 deletions
diff --git a/distrib/sparc/miniroot/list.local b/distrib/sparc/miniroot/list.local
new file mode 100644
index 00000000000..04e96165f2a
--- /dev/null
+++ b/distrib/sparc/miniroot/list.local
@@ -0,0 +1,45 @@
+# $OpenBSD: list.local,v 1.1 2010/10/18 04:08:32 deraadt Exp $
+# $NetBSD: list,v 1.2.4.2 1996/06/26 19:25:00 pk Exp $
+
+# Sparc extra's
+LINK instbin bin/sha256
+
+LINK instbin sbin/disklabel
+LINK instbin sbin/dhclient
+LINK instbin usr/bin/grep usr/bin/egrep usr/bin/fgrep
+LINK instbin usr/bin/less usr/bin/more
+LINK instbin usr/sbin/installboot
+
+SRCDIRS sys/arch/sparc/stand
+
+SYMLINK /tmp var/tmp
+
+# copy the MAKEDEV script and make some devices
+SCRIPT ${DESTDIR}/dev/MAKEDEV dev/MAKEDEV
+SPECIAL cd dev; sh MAKEDEV ramdisk
+
+# we need the contents of /usr/mdec
+COPYDIR ${DESTDIR}/usr/mdec usr/mdec
+SPECIAL rm -f usr/mdec/binstall usr/mdec/installboot
+
+# copy the kernel
+COPY bsd bsd
+
+# various files that we need in /etc for the install
+SYMLINK /tmp/fstab.shadow etc/fstab
+SYMLINK /tmp/resolv.conf.shadow etc/resolv.conf
+SYMLINK /tmp/hosts etc/hosts
+TERMCAP vt100,vt220,dumb,sun usr/share/misc/termcap
+
+# dhcp things
+SCRIPT ${DESTDIR}/sbin/dhclient-script sbin/dhclient-script
+SPECIAL chmod 755 sbin/dhclient-script
+
+# and the installation tools
+SCRIPT ${ARCHDIR}/../install.md install.md
+
+COPY ${DESTDIR}/usr/mdec/boot boot
+SPECIAL sync; ${DESTDIR}/usr/mdec/binstall -v ffs ${TARGDIR}
+
+HASH var/hash
+TZ